It all started when I began sharing my personal Bible studies with a few friends.  Back then,  the internet was not quite popular as it is today and service outlets were very limited.  I had limited access to the internet at work and these times gave me the opportunity to quickly share my thoughts with a few friends numbering about 10. These friends in turn forwarded my notes to others and my list began to expand.

At a particular point in time, I could no longer send my thoughts on individual basis because my list had grown to about 100. In 2002, The Biblepraise Newsletter was born when I registered it as a group on Yahoo.  This was followed by the hosting of the website, biblepraise.org. The list began to explode and before I knew it, we had over a thousand subscribers on the list and the number has been growing still.

When I started the newsletter, I was going through a lot of challenges in my life. There were times I did not feel like writing but as each week began, God would give me something that would inspire me to write. One thing also kept me on; my unshakeable belief that God was in control of my life. The presence of God was always a place I longed to be. It was the only place I found real comfort and rest. As I struggled through life, I kept learning great lessons from God and kept sharing these lessons with my friends and later with subscribers on newsletter list. This was how this Biblepraise was born.

Two of my most favourite scriptural verses kept me moving on. The first one, ‘Trust in the LORD with all your heart and lean not on your own understanding; in all your ways acknowledge him, and he will make your paths straight.’ (Prov 3:5) To trust God is to look up to Him for everything.  Sometimes we tend to trust in our wealth, position and even our exercise of religious observance but this verse explicitly states that the focus of our trust should be no other but God.

I have seen this verse of scripture become real in my life. As I trusted Him and continued to encourage others to do the same, God has proved Himself faithful in my life and has taken me through various challenges and helped me overcome.  As I look back in time, I know without a shadow of doubt that I could not have made it without Him.

My second favourite verse is, ‘I can do everything through Him Who gives me strength.’ (Phil 4:13) The strength that has kept me going even through the vicissitudes of life has been through Christ Jesus. There have been times I have been at my wit’s end but remembering this verse has always given me the impetus to keep on moving.
